Dean of Engineering jobs in Jacksonville, FL

Dean of Engineering manages administrative functions of the college of engineering. Develops college strategic initiatives and participates in university long-term planning and policy setting. Being a Dean of Engineering leads college in fundraising and cultivating relationships with donors. Provides senior level administrative leadership in areas of curriculum development, institutional assessment and improvement, human resource, faculty development and performance appraisals, budget and finance, and facilities planning and management. Additionally, Dean of Engineering requires an advanced degree. Typically reports to top management. The Dean of Engineering manages a departmental sub-function within a broader departmental function. Creates functional strategies and specific objectives for the sub-function and develops budgets/policies/procedures to support the functional infrastructure. Deep knowledge of the managed sub-function and solid knowledge of the overall departmental function. To be a Dean of Engineering typically requires 5+ years of managerial experience. Ship/Submarine Engineering Technician 2 - Jacksonville, FL
  • M.C. Dean, Inc.
  • Jacksonville, FL FULL_TIME
  • General:

    The M.C. Dean, Inc. Maritime Division works at shipyards around the world from our regional offices in Jacksonville, FL, Chesapeake, VA, and San Diego, CA.  Become a key member of our Alteration Installation Teams, supporting C4ISR system installations on ships and submarines. Join the top team on the waterfront, working for unrivaled compensation and benefits.

    Minimum Education:

    • High School Diploma or GED

    Experience:    3 Years

    • The Engineering Technician 2 has a thorough knowledge of shipboard C5ISR installation practices and procedures, as demonstrated by successful accomplishment of installation tasks. Build infrastructure (cabling, connections, racks) and install and test equipment and devices on ships and submarines. A minimum of three (3) years of applicable experience performing alteration installation tasks to include fabrication and assembly or repairs of electromechanical and electronic assemblies per fabrication/assembly drawings.  Experience shall include soldering with low wattage (under 30 watts) soldering devices, assembling cable harnesses, and making high-density electrical cable connectors, coaxial connectors, and waveguide connectors. 

    Skills and Proficiency:

    • Works with a team supporting cabling, equipment, and C5ISR system installations
    • Read and understand shipboard installation drawings, diagrams, blueprints, and cable running sheets.
    • Demonstrate skill in the operation of all commonly used installation test equipment, including spectrum analyzers, voltmeters, VSWR meters, Bit-Error Rate Test Sets, and Category 5e/6 cable testers.
    • Demonstrate advanced speed and accuracy when performing tasks such as attaching fiber optic connectors, RJ-45 connectors, and DB type connectors, and when dressing cable installations so that the finished product presents a well-organized and professional appearance.
    • Demonstrate superior skills in complex mechanical, sub-assembly, rack and chassis assembly
    • Demonstrate your leadership abilities
    • Provide superior workmanship in a mission-critical environment

Jacksonville is the most populous city in Florida, the most populous city in the southeastern United States and the largest city by area in the contiguous United States. It is the seat of Duval County, with which the city government consolidated in 1968. Consolidation gave Jacksonville its great size and placed most of its metropolitan population within the city limits. As of 2017 Jacksonville's population was estimated to be 892,062.
